BACKGROUND: Colorectal cancer (CRC) is one of the major gastrointestinal malignancies threatening human health. More and more studies indicate that circular RNAs (circRNAs) are important regulatory factors of CRC, but the mechanism is still indistinct. METHODS: Quantitative real-time polymerase chain reaction (qRT-PCR) and Western blot were used to detect the expression of circ_0084188, microRNA-769-5p (miR-769-5p), and kinesin family member 20A (KIF20A) in CRC tissues. Kaplan-Meier curve was used to analyze the relationship between circ_0084188 expression and the survival rate of CRC patients. Cell proliferation, viability, apoptosis, migration, and invasion were analyzed by 3-(4,5-dimethylthiazol-2-yl)-2,5-diphenyltetrazolium bromide (MTT), 5-ethynyl-2'-deoxyuridine (EdU), flow cytometry, wound-healing, and transwell assays, respectively. The relationship between miR-769-5p and circ_0084188 or KIF20A was detected by a dual-luciferase reporter and RNA pull-down. The effect of circ_0084188 on tumor growth was verified by xenograft studies in vivo. RESULTS: Circ_0084188 and KIF20A were upregulated and miR-769-5p was downregulated in CRC. Circ_0084188 knockdown repressed the proliferation, migration, and invasion of CRC cells, as well as enhanced apoptosis in vitro. Mechanistically, circ_0084188 targeted miR-769-5p, and the reduction of miR-769-5p reversed the effects of circ_0084188 knockdown on cell functional behaviors. KLF20A was a direct miR-769-5p target, and circ_0084188 acted as a sponge for miR-769-5p to regulate the KIF20A level. Moreover, miR-769-5p regulated the functional behaviors of CRC cells by targeting KIF20A. In addition, circ_0084188 knockdown confined the growth of xenograft tumors in vivo. CONCLUSION: Circ_0084188 upregulated the expression of KIF20A to promote the tumorigenesis of CRC through miR-769-5p, providing a new therapeutic target for CRC.

N6-methyladenosine (m6A) modification acts as the most prevalent internal modification in eukaryotic mRNA. Emerging evidence shows the critical biological roles of m6A key enzymes in human cancers. However, the roles of m6A binding protein IGF2BP2 in gastric cancer (GC) progression are still unclear. In this study, we confirmed that IGF2BP2 was highly expressed in GC cell lines and tumor tissues. Knocking down of IGF2BP2 suppressed cell proliferation and migration, and repressed xenograft tumor growth in vivo, while IGF2BP2 overexpression promoted the proliferation and migration. Mechanistically, we identified that IGF2BP2 regulated GC the proliferation/migration through recognizing the m6A modification sites of SIRT1 mRNA. In general, our findings demonstrated a novel regulatory mechanism that IGF2BP2/SIRT1 axis modulated GC progression in an m6A-dependent manner, suggesting that m6A may be a therapeutic target for GC.

OBJECTIVE: To review tension-free repairing for the patients with inguinal hernia complicated with cirrhosis and ascites. METHODS: Tension-free herniorrhaphy was performed in 16 cases with inguinal hernia complicated with cirrhosis and ascites from November 1999 to November 2003. The laboratory data before and after the operation were compared and analyzed in this group. RESULTS: Of the patients, 13 cases were male and 3 were female, the mean age was (64 ± 12) years (range, 37 - 85 years). The liver function was classified as A degree in 4 case, B degree in 10 cases and C degree in 2 patients by using Child score. The operation was successfully carried out in all patients without complications and post-operative hepatoencephalopathy. There was no significant change in the plasma total protein, bilirubin, prothrombin activity and international normalized ratio (INR) after the operation. And the levels of albumin, globulin and white blood cell count changed remarkably after the operation (all P < 0.05). Plasma albumin level was obviously effected by the operation and treatment (P = 0.006). The mean follow-up time was 72.5 months (57 - 102 months). No recurrence occurred during the follow-up. There was no patient died in 30 days after the operation. Seven cases (43.8%) died in the later period of follow-up. CONCLUSIONS: The tension-free repairing is feasible for the inguinal hernia complicated with cirrhosis and ascites. More attention should be paid to the level of plasma albumin and it should be corrected in time. The liver cirrhosis and its complications will progress after the operation with a poor prognosis.
